Places Covered

Hill Station

Gulmarg

Known as the heartland of winter sports in India, Gulmarg offers the world's highest green golf course and the spectacular Gondola ride.

Nature & Film

Pahalgam

A serene destination famous for its lush green meadows, the Lidder River, and its history as a favorite location for Bollywood movies.

Heritage

Srinagar

The summer capital of J&K, famous for its intricate Mughal Gardens, the sprawling Dal Lake, and vibrant local handicraft markets.

Glacier Point

Sonamarg

The 'Meadow of Gold' is the gateway to Ladakh and home to the Thajiwas Glacier, offering stunning views of snow-capped peaks.

Practical Planning: Making the Most of Your 7 Days

Best Time to Visit

  • Spring (March–May): For the Tulips and blooming orchards.

  • Summer (June–August): For the best weather and escaping the plains' heat.

  • Autumn (Sept–Nov): For the fiery orange Chinar leaves.

  • Winter (Dec–Feb): For a "Frozen" style wonderland and skiing.

The "Local Reality" Checklist

  1. SIM Cards: Only Postpaid SIMs (Jio/Airtel/BSNL) work. If you have a prepaid card, it will go dead the moment you land.

  2. Pony Rides: Negotiate! Rates are usually fixed by the government, but there is always room for a friendly conversation.

  3. The "Local Cab" Rule: In Pahalgam and Gulmarg, your Srinagar-registered vehicle cannot take you for internal sightseeing (like Aru Valley). You must hire a local union taxi. We help coordinate this so you aren't overcharged.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Is 7 days too long for a Kashmir trip? Not at all. In fact, most people who book 4 or 5 days tell us they wish they had stayed longer. 7 days allows you to visit Sonamarg and stay overnight in Pahalgam and Gulmarg, which makes the trip feel like a real vacation rather than a car ride.

2. Is it safe for a family with kids or elderly parents? Kashmir is very family-oriented. The walking is manageable, and for areas that are steep, ponies are readily available. The food is generally mild (if you ask), and the locals are incredibly respectful of elders.

3. What should we pack for a 7-day trip? Regardless of the season, pack a light jacket. In winter, heavy woolens and thermals are a must. In summer, cottons are fine for the day, but you’ll need a sweater for the evenings in Gulmarg and Pahalgam.

4. How do I book the Gondola tickets? We recommend booking through the official J&K Cable Car website as soon as your dates are fixed. They sell out fast! If you need help, our team can guide you through the process.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is a permit required for Kashmir?

Indian tourists do not need a permit, but a valid Photo ID is mandatory for airport security and hotel check-ins.

Will my mobile network work?

Only Postpaid SIM cards (BSNL, Airtel, Jio) work in Jammu & Kashmir. Prepaid cards from other states will not have roaming.

What should I pack?

For summer, carry light woolens for evenings. For winter (Dec-Feb), heavy jackets, gloves, and boots are essential.
